Iingozi zokugqithisa kakhulu ii-transformers zamandla:
1. Umonakalo wokufakelwa kwe-transformer ubangelwa kakhulu kukushisa kakhulu, kwaye ukunyuka kobushushu kuya kunciphisa ukumelana kwe-voltage kunye namandla oomatshini wezinto zokufakelwa kwe-insulation. Ngokwe-IEC 354 “Izikhokelo zoMthwalo woMthwalo weTransformer”, xa ubushushu obushushu kakhulu be-transformer bufikelela kwi-140°C, amaqamza omoya aya kuveliswa kwioyile, nto leyo eya kunciphisa ukufakwa kwe-insulation okanye ibangele ukutsha, nto leyo eya kubangela umonakalo kwi-transformer.
2. Ubushushu obugqithisileyo be-transformer bunempembelelo enkulu kubomi bayo benkonzo. Xa udidi lokumelana nobushushu be-insulation lwe-transformer ludidi A, ubushushu obulinganiselweyo be-insulation ye-pilot holding winding yi-105°C. I-GB 1094 imisela ukuba umda ophakathi wokunyuka kobushushu be-transformer efakwe kwi-oyile yi-65K, ukunyuka kobushushu be-oyile ephezulu yi-55K, kwaye i-iron core kunye ne-fuel tank yi-80K. Kwi-transformer, phantsi komthwalo olinganisiweyo, indawo eshushu kakhulu ye-winding ilawulwa ngaphantsi kwe-98°C, ngokuqhelekileyo indawo eshushu kakhulu yi-13°C ephezulu kunobushushu be-oyile ephezulu, oko kukuthi, ubushushu be-oyile ephezulu bulawulwa ngaphantsi kwe-85°C.
Ukushisa kakhulu kwe-transformer kubonakala kakhulu njengokunyuka okungaqhelekanga kobushushu beoyile. Izizathu eziphambili zingabandakanya:
(1) Ukugqithisa kwetransformer;
(2) Isixhobo sokupholisa siyasilela (okanye isixhobo sokupholisa asifakwanga ngokupheleleyo);
(3) Ingxaki yangaphakathi yetransformer;
(4) Ubushushu obubonisa isixhobo abuchazi kakuhle.
Xa ubushushu beoyile yetransformer bufunyenwe buphezulu ngendlela engaqhelekanga, izizathu ezinokubakho ezingentla kufuneka zihlolwe nganye nganye, kwaye kwenziwe isigqibo esichanekileyo. Amanqaku aphambili ovavanyo kunye nonyango ngala alandelayo:
(1) Ukuba isixhobo sokusebenza sibonisa ukuba i-transformer igcwele kakhulu, imiqondiso yee-thermometers zesigaba sesithathu zeqela le-transformer lesigaba esinye iyafana ngokusisiseko (kunokubakho ukuphambuka okumbalwa kweedigri), kwaye i-transformer kunye nesixhobo sokupholisa ziqhelekile, ukunyuka kobushushu beoyile kubangelwa kukugcwala kakhulu. I-transformer ijonga (umthwalo, ubushushu, imeko yokusebenza), kwaye ngoko nangoko ixela kwicandelo eliphezulu lokuhambisa. Kucetyiswa ukuba kudluliselwe umthwalo ukuze kuncitshiswe ukugcwala kakhulu kwaye kuncitshiswe ixesha lokugcwala kakhulu.
(2) Ukuba isixhobo sokupholisa asifakwanga ngokupheleleyo, masifakwe ngoko nangoko. Ukuba isixhobo sokupholisa asisebenzi kakuhle, unobangela kufuneka ufunyanwe ngokukhawuleza, ujongwane naso ngoko nangoko, kwaye ukungasebenzi kakuhle kususwe. Ukuba isiphene asinakususwa ngoko nangoko, ubushushu kunye nomthwalo we-transformer kufuneka ujongwe ngokusondeleyo kwaye uxelwe kwisebe eliphambili lokuhambisa kunye namasebe olawulo lwemveliso anxulumeneyo nangaliphi na ixesha ukunciphisa umthwalo wokusebenza kwe-transformer kwaye isebenze ngokwexabiso elifanelekileyo lokusebenza kokupholisa kunye nomthwalo wesixhobo sokupholisa esifanelekileyo.
(3) Ukuba isixhobo sokulinganisa ubushushu esikude sithumela isignali yesilumkiso sobushushu kwaye ixabiso lobushushu elibonisiweyo liphezulu, kodwa isalathisi se-thermometer esikwindawo asiphezulu, kwaye akukho siphako sithile kwi-transformer, isenokuba yi-alamu yobuxoki yesiphako sesekethe yokulinganisa ubushushu esikude. Olu hlobo lwesiphako lunokukhutshwa xa kufanelekile.
Ukuba ubushushu beoyile yesigaba kwiqela le-transformer lesigaba esithathu bunyuka, obuphezulu kakhulu kunobushushu beoyile yokusebenza kweso sigaba phantsi komthwalo ofanayo kunye neemeko zokupholisa kwixesha elidlulileyo, kwaye isixhobo sokupholisa kunye ne-thermometer ziqhelekile, ukudluliselwa kobushushu kunokubangelwa yi-transformer yangaphakathi. Ukuba kukho impazamo ethile ebangelwe, ingcali kufuneka yaziswe ukuba ithathe isampuli yeoyile ngoko nangoko ukuze ihlalutywe nge-chromatographic ukuze iphande ngakumbi ngempazamo. Ukuba uhlalutyo lwe-chromatographic lubonisa ukuba kukho impazamo yangaphakathi kwi-transformer, okanye ubushushu beoyile buyaqhubeka nokunyuka phantsi kweemeko zomthwalo kunye nokupholisa ze-transformer, i-transformer kufuneka isuswe ekusebenzeni ngokuhambelana nemigaqo yendawo.
